Blunt resigned as a Fellow of the British Academy after a failed effort to expel him; three fellows resigned in protest against the failure to remove him. He broke down in tears in his BBC Television confession at the age of 72. Blunt died of a heart attack at his London home in 1983, aged 75.

Blunt served as the Surveyor of the King’s (then the Queen’s) Pictures from 1945 to 1972. In that role, he maintained the paintings in the Royal Collection. During his time there, he encouraged the royal family to open up somewhat, and at times exhibit their private treasures publicly, among other projects.

Moreover, Why did they change actors in Season 3 of the Crown?

But one major aspect will not. The actors who play the principal characters have all been replaced for Seasons 3 and 4. It’s the first manifestation of what has been the show’s plan from the beginning: to regularly recast Elizabeth, Philip and other royals to better reflect the characters’ advancing ages.

Why was Anthony Blunt granted immunity?

Four British prime ministers as well as Buckingham Palace knew that the queen’s art curator, Anthony Blunt, was a Soviet spy who had secretly been granted immunity from prosecution in return for his confession and information about Soviet intelligence operations here.Nov 22, 1979
